Product Overview: ADP3207AJCPZ-RL from ON Semiconductor
The ADP3207AJCPZ-RL is a highly integrated, multi-phase synchronous buck controller designed by ON Semiconductor, a renowned leader in energy-efficient innovations. This advanced controller is specifically engineered for high-performance portable computing applications, making it an essential component for powering the latest generation of notebooks and laptops.
With its multi-phase power control, the ADP3207AJCPZ-RL offers excellent load transient response, ensuring stable power delivery even under rapid changes in power demand. This is critical for maintaining the performance and reliability of high-speed computing devices. The device's precision voltage regulation system is tailored to meet the stringent power requirements of modern CPUs, providing a stable and efficient power supply that can adapt to the needs of dynamic workloads.
The controller features a range of built-in protections, including overvoltage, undervoltage, and overcurrent protection, safeguarding the system against potential power-related issues. This ensures the longevity and durability of the product, as well as the safety of the end user's device. The ADP3207AJCPZ-RL also supports a variety of power-saving modes, which help to extend battery life by reducing power consumption when full performance is not required.
ON Semiconductor's ADP3207AJCPZ-RL is designed with efficiency in mind, utilizing proprietary control techniques to achieve high efficiency across a wide range of load conditions. This not only contributes to reduced heat generation but also helps in meeting energy-saving standards, which is increasingly important in today's eco-conscious market.
The device comes in a compact, lead-free package that is designed for space-constrained applications. Its small footprint allows for more flexible PCB layout and design, making it an excellent choice for sleek and compact computing devices without compromising on power capabilities.
